Transaction 5d2d1b22bf15cb21be16b87fd1aad01cbd296a03c0b73487bc6195bfc81f4e43

8 Input
2 Outputs
  • 5d2d1b22bf15cb21be16b87fd1aad01cbd296a03c0b73487bc6195bfc81f4e43:0
  • value  3957335
    address  3MSfGbwDwpwGhFSVQLPVUQoAShK8YQNQSX
  • 5d2d1b22bf15cb21be16b87fd1aad01cbd296a03c0b73487bc6195bfc81f4e43:1
  • value  26919988
    address  37YAUdACnfdsWyCecqBxwp2aiLXvBW92MN